| I recently bought a 3-disc import set from the UK called Mixed With Love: The Walter Gibbons Salsoul Anthology Amazon-US - Amazon-UK. It is truly a wonderful collection of the remixes he made for the Salsoul label between roughly 1976-78.

| As you know I'm a huge fan of Funkmeister Bohannon and just when I tought I owed most of his stuff I discovered a Unidisc-release from 1997 which is called "A bit of the past": 1. "The new generation fanfare (Bohannon fanfare)": 1.17 2. "Let's start II dance again(part II): 8.01 (normal version) 3. "What is a dream (part II): 5.15 4. "Thoughts and wishes (part II): 5.23 5. "I'm thinking of you": 3.38 6. "Thank you for loving me Andrea": 7.14 7. "The party train": 7.34 8. "Let's start II dance again (rap version)":7.35 9. "Don't be ashamed to call my name": 5.07 10. "It's time to wake up": 5.30 11. "I wanna dance all night": 4.07 12. "The symphonic march (disco march)": 8.19 Now 1,3,5,6,9,10,11,12 were completely unknown to me :oops: But I guarantee you that 12 is a killer, awesome track! |
